Kopš paziņošanas sistēma Windows 11 ir nogājusi garu ceļu, un šķiet, ka beta versijas katru dienu saņem arvien vairāk testētāju. Windows pārcēlās uz UWP lietotnēm savai sistēmai un
Windows veikals, kad tika izlaista sistēma Windows 10. Lielākoties šī pāreja ir bijusi ļoti apsveicama, taču UWP lietotnes rada savas kļūdas. Viena no pamanāmām problēmām, kas, šķiet, dažkārt parādās Windows atjauninājuma laikā, ir kļūda “ms-resurss:AppName”. Vai jūs saskaraties ar tādu pašu problēmu? Šeit ir viss, kas jums par to jāzina.
Saturs
Kas ir kļūda “ms-resource:AppName”?
Kļūda “ms-resource:AppName” attiecas uz problēmu ar Explorer.exe un ShellExperienceHost.exe jūsu sistēmā vairumā gadījumu. Dažreiz šo kļūdu izraisa arī nepareiza UWP lietotne. Šī kļūda rodas, ja lietotni neizdodas palaist, kad tas bija paredzēts, vai sistēma Windows ir spiesta izmantot bojātu kešatmiņu, iekļaujot jūsu programmas.
Ja lietotne darbojas nepareizi, lielākajā daļā vietu, tostarp izvēlnē Sākt, uzdevumjoslā, lietotņu sarakstā un citur, tās nosaukums ir “ms-resource:AppName”. Tomēr, ja jūsu explorer.exe un shellexperiencehost.exe procesi nedarbojas nepareizi, vairumā gadījumu šī kļūda tiks parādīta tikai izvēlnē Sākt.
Tālāk ir norādīts, kā noteikt savu problēmu un to atbilstoši novērst.
Saistīts: Windows 11 saīsnes: mūsu pilns saraksts
Nosakiet savu problēmu
Sāciet, identificējot attiecīgo lietotni un piespraužot to izvēlnei Sākt. Ja lietotne jau ir piesprausta, varat izlaist šo darbību. Pārliecinieties, vai lietotnes nosaukums izvēlnē Sākt ir “ms-resource:AppName”.
Tagad nospiediet Windows + R
tastatūru, lai palaistu dialoglodziņu Palaist. Ievadiet šo komandu un nospiediet tastatūras taustiņu Enter.
shell:appsfolder
Pārbaudiet attiecīgās UWP lietotnes nosaukumu šajā mapē. Ja kā lietotnes nosaukums tiek rādīts “ms-resource:AppName”, ar šo kļūdu saskaraties visur un varat sekot šajā rokasgrāmatā sniegtajiem problēmas labojumiem.
Tomēr, ja šajā mapē tiek rādīts pareizais lietotnes nosaukums, tas norāda uz problēmu ar Explorer.exe un ShellExperienceHost.exe jūsu sistēmā. Šādos gadījumos varat izmantot pirmo rokasgrāmatu. Sāksim.
Kā novērst kļūdu “ms-resurss:AppName”.
Šo kļūdu var novērst, atsvaidzinot kešatmiņu, restartējot ietekmēto procesu vai labojot attiecīgo lietotni, kā arī Microsoft Store. Izpildiet kādu no tālāk sniegtajiem norādījumiem atkarībā no ietekmētās lietotnes analīzes.
Piezīme. Lai gan šo problēmu var atkārtot, mēs nevaram pārbaudīt katru situāciju. Tāpēc ir ieteicams, ka, ja visas jūsu lietotnes parāda šo kļūdu programmā Windows Explorer, varat izmēģināt pirmo labojumu sadaļā “Ja kļūda tiek parādīta tikai izvēlnē Sākt”.
Ja šī kļūda tiek parādīta tikai izvēlnē Sākt, izpildiet tālāk sniegtos norādījumus.
Nospiediet Windows + S
tastatūru un meklējiet PowerShell. Nospiediet Ctrl + Shift + Enter
tastatūru, kad tas tiek parādīts meklēšanas rezultātos.
PowerShell tagad tiks palaista kā administrators jūsu sistēmā. Ievadiet šo komandu un nospiediet tastatūras taustiņu Enter.
Get-AppxPackage -all *HolographicFirstRun* | Remove-AppPackage -AllUsers
Kad tas ir izpildīts, mēs iesakām saglabāt visu savu darbu un restartēt sistēmu. Pēc restartēšanas nospiediet Ctrl + Shift + Esc
tastatūru, lai palaistu uzdevumu pārvaldnieku. Noklikšķiniet un pārslēdzieties uz cilni "Detaļas" augšpusē.
Atrodiet “ShellExperienceHost.exe”, noklikšķiniet uz tā un nospiediet Del
tastatūru. Ja process pašlaik nedarbojas, tā vietā varat atlasīt StartMenuExperienceHost.exe.
Noklikšķiniet uz "Beigt procesu", lai apstiprinātu savu izvēli.
Tagad atkārtojiet iepriekš minēto darbību, lai beigtu arī turpmākos procesus.
- StartMenuExperienceHost.exe
- Explorer.exe
Kad tas ir izdarīts, augšējā kreisajā stūrī noklikšķiniet uz "Fails".
Izvēlieties "Palaist jaunu uzdevumu".
Noklikšķiniet uz 'Pārlūkot'.
Pārejiet uz šo direktoriju. Varat arī kopēt un ielīmēt to pašu adreses joslā, kas atrodas loga "Pārlūkošana" augšdaļā.
%localappdata%\Packages\Microsoft.Windows.StartMenuExperienceHost_cw5n1h2txyewy
Atlasiet mapi ar nosaukumu 'TempState' un neatgriezeniski izdzēsiet to no sistēmas.
Apstipriniet savu izvēli, noklikšķinot uz "Jā".
Vēlreiz noklikšķiniet uz "Fails" un atlasiet "Palaist jaunu uzdevumu". Ievadiet šo vārdu un nospiediet tastatūras taustiņu Enter.
explorer.exe
Tagad pārlūkprogrammai ir jārestartē jūsu sistēma kopā ar procesu StartMenuExperienceHost.exe. Tagad mēs iesakām restartēt sistēmu. Pēc restartēšanas jūsu sistēmā tagad ir jālabo 'ms-resource:AppName'.
2. gadījums: ja kļūda tiek parādīta visur
Ja jūs visur saskaraties ar ms-resource:AppName, varat izmēģināt tālāk minētos labojumus. Ideālā gadījumā attiecīgās lietotnes remonts vai atkārtota instalēšana šo problēmu atrisinātu jūsu vietā, taču, ja nē, varat izvēlēties tālāk minētos nopietnākos labojumus. Sāksim.
01. metode: salabojiet lietotni
Nospiediet Windows + i
uz tastatūras un kreisajā pusē noklikšķiniet uz "Programmas".
Tagad noklikšķiniet uz "Programmas un funkcijas".
Ritiniet sarakstu un atrodiet pašlaik ietekmēto lietotni. Noklikšķiniet uz '3 punktu' izvēlnes blakus tai.
Piezīme. Ja meklējat sistēmas lietotni, kuru ietekmē šī kļūda, tā diemžēl netiks rādīta jūsu lietotņu sarakstā. Šādos gadījumos varat vienkārši pārinstalēt sistēmas lietotni, izmantojot tālāk sniegto ceļvedi.
Izvēlieties "Papildu opcijas".
Noklikšķiniet uz "Pārtraukt".
Tagad noklikšķiniet uz "Remonts".
Windows tagad darīs visu iespējamo, lai labotu attiecīgo lietotni fonā.
Dodieties uz iepriekšējo lapu un atkārtojiet iepriekš norādītās darbības, lai labotu Microsoft Store lietotni, kā arī parādīts tālāk.
Kad abas lietotnes ir salabotas, mēģiniet vēlreiz piekļūt ietekmētajai lietotnei. Tagad problēma jums ir jānovērš.
02. metode: atiestatiet lietotni
Ja lietotnes labošana neko nedeva, varat atiestatīt lietotni, izmantojot tālāk sniegto ceļvedi.
Nospiediet Windows + i
uz tastatūras un kreisajā sānjoslā atlasiet “Programmas”.
Noklikšķiniet uz "Programmas un funkcijas".
Noklikšķiniet uz '3 punktu' izvēlnes blakus ietekmētajai lietotnei.
Izvēlieties "Papildu iespējas".
Noklikšķiniet uz "Pārtraukt" un pēc tam uz "Atiestatīt".
Vēlreiz noklikšķiniet uz Atiestatīt, lai apstiprinātu savu izvēli.
Atiestatiet arī Microsoft Store lietotni, veicot iepriekš minētās darbības.
Tagad varat mēģināt piekļūt ietekmētajai lietotnei, kas vairumā gadījumu tagad ir jālabo.
03. metode: atinstalējiet un atkārtoti instalējiet attiecīgo lietotni
Ja atiestatīšana un labošana jums nepalīdzēja, varat mēģināt atkārtoti instalēt programmu savā sistēmā. Šī metode darbojas gan sistēmas, gan trešo pušu programmās. Lai sāktu darbu, veiciet tālāk norādītās darbības.
Nospiediet Windows + S
tastatūru un meklējiet PowerShell. Nospiediet Ctrl + Shift + Enter
tastatūru, kad tas tiek parādīts meklēšanas rezultātos.
PowerShell tagad tiks palaista kā administrators jūsu sistēmā. Ievadiet šo komandu un nospiediet tastatūras taustiņu Enter.
Get-AppxPackage | Select Name, PackageFullName
Tagad jūs saņemsit visu jūsu sistēmā esošo lietotņu sarakstu. Sarakstā atrodiet attiecīgo lietotni un kopējiet visu tās nosaukumu.
Atveriet piezīmju grāmatiņu un ielīmējiet pakotnes nosaukumu starpliktuvē un saglabājiet teksta failu ērtā vietā vietējā krātuvē vēlākai uzziņai. Ievadiet šo komandu un nospiediet tastatūras taustiņu Enter. Aizstājiet NAME ar pakotnes nosaukumu, kuru iepriekš kopējāt starpliktuvē.
Get-AppxPackage NAME | Remove-AppxPackage
Atlasītā lietotne tagad tiks atinstalēta no jūsu sistēmas. Pirms lietotnes atkārtotas instalēšanas, veicot tālāk norādītās darbības, ieteicams šajā brīdī restartēt sistēmu. Kad sistēma tiek restartēta, atveriet iepriekš saglabāto Notepad failu un kopējiet pakotnes nosaukumu starpliktuvē.
Tagad palaidiet PowerShell kā administratoru, veicot iepriekš minētās darbības. Pēc palaišanas ierakstiet tālāk esošo komandu un nospiediet tastatūras taustiņu Enter, lai to izpildītu. Aizstājiet NAME ar pakotnes nosaukumu, ko kopējām jūsu starpliktuvē.
Add-AppxPackage -register "C:\Program Files\WindowsApps\NAME\appxmanifest.xml" -DisableDevelopmentMode
Atlasītā lietotne tagad tiks atkārtoti instalēta jūsu sistēmā. Tagad mums būs jāatsvaidzina Windows lietotāja saskarne, lai pareizi noteiktu jauno lietotni. Labākais veids, kā to izdarīt, ir restartēt sistēmu.
Restartējiet sistēmu, un tagad jūsu sistēmā ir jānovērš kļūda ms-resource:AppName.
04. metode: atkārtoti instalējiet visas trūkstošās sistēmas lietotnes
Ja jūsu sistēmā kļūda joprojām pastāv, mēģināsim atinstalēt un atkārtoti instalēt jūsu sistēmā visas trūkstošās sistēmas lietotnes. Ja nesen savā sistēmā izmantojāt tīrītāju vai atinstalētāju, iespējams, ka šī procesa laikā tika noņemta arī svarīga sistēmas lietotne, kas izraisa šo problēmu. Mēs varam novērst šādas kļūdas, pārbaudot un atkārtoti instalējot jūsu sistēmā visas trūkstošās sistēmas lietotnes. Izpildiet tālāk sniegtos norādījumus, lai sāktu darbu.
Nospiediet Windows + S
uz tastatūras un savā sistēmā meklējiet PowerShell. Nospiediet Ctrl + Shift + Enter
tastatūru, kad tas tiek parādīts jūsu rezultātos.
PowerShell tagad darbosies kā administrators jūsu sistēmā. Ievadiet šo komandu savā sistēmā un nospiediet taustiņu Enter, lai to izpildītu.
Get-AppXPackage -allusers | Foreach {Add-AppxPackage -DisableDevelopmentMode -Register "$($_.InstallLocation)\AppXManifest.xml"}
Windows tagad pārbaudīs visas jūsu sistēmas programmas un pārinstalēs visas trūkstošās programmas. Jau esošās lietotnes programmā PowerShell tiks parādītas kā sarkana teksta kļūda, kuru var ignorēt.
Restartējiet sistēmu, un ms-resource:AppName tagad ir jālabo jūsu sistēmā.
05. metode: palaidiet SFC un DISM komandas
SFC un DISM komandas var palīdzēt novērst problēmas ar diskiem un Windows attēlu. Ja šo problēmu jūsu sistēmā izraisa bojāts fails vai diska kļūda, šīs komandas var palīdzēt novērst šādas kļūdas. Izpildiet tālāk sniegtos norādījumus, lai sāktu darbu.
Pārbaudiet un izlabojiet diska kļūdas
An SFC scan can help you scan and fix errors with your disk. Follow the guide below to get you started.
Press Windows + R
on your keyboard and type in CMD. Press Ctrl + Shift + Enter
on your keyboard to run CMD as an administrator on your system.
Now type in the following command and press Enter on your keyboard.
sfc /scannow
Windows will now do its thing, scan your disk and fix any errors it finds.
Check for corrupted system files and replace them
DISM can help you scan for corrupted system files on your system and replace them if needed. This DISM command will also help you repair your system image if it has been corrupted. Follow the guide below to get you started.
Press Windows + S
on your keyboard, search for CMD and click on ‘Run as administrator’.
CMD will now launch as administrator on your system. Type in the following command and press Enter on your keyboard.
DISM /Online /Cleanup-Image /RestoreHealth
Once the process finishes, restart your system and the error should be fixed on your system.
Still facing ‘ms-resource:AppName’ error? Last Resort you can try
If you are still facing the ms-resource:AppName error on your system then this indicates a more serious issue with your Windows image. You will now have to repair your Windows installation to fix this issue. We recommend you first try to Reset your PC while retaining your data.
Related: How to Repair Windows 11 [15 Ways]
The above will help fix your issue in most cases. However, if the error persists then we recommend proceeding with a fresh installation of Windows 11 on your system. Your error will be definitely solved after a fresh installation of Windows 11. You can use this comprehensive guide from us to reset your Windows 11 PC in multiple ways.
Related: How to Reset Windows 11
We hope you were able to fix ms-resource:AppName error on your system using the guide above. If you have any more questions, feel free to reach out to us using the comments section below.
Related: